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
11427 1085095 55738187060
33398615 102725 3313458249
33398615 102725 3313458249
155836 72232 305 80
All about undefined
Interested in learning more?
33398615 102725 3313458249
155836 72232 305 80
See more
8593 8643026672
07 409 800155584 072588373
See more
973246773 285137062 505
48042623 739739 6097 15118216
See more